Course Description

The Federal Trade Commission (FTC) estimates that as many as 9 million Americans have their identities stolen each year. While your students cannot prevent all identity theft, they can use some simple safeguards to minimize their risk. This session reviews best practices for keeping personal information safe and shows students how to detect, address, and recover from identity theft.
